Blockchain & Digital Assets - 2025 Year in Review
In 2025, crypto market cap surpassed $4T, adoption grew, and clearer, category-specific regulations emerged. Stablecoins, tokenized assets, and high-speed blockchains drove real economic use, shifting focus from headlines to utility and adoption.
